Extrinsic summarization evaluation

Gabriel Murray, Thomas Kleinbauer, Peter Poller, Tilman Becker, Steve Renals, Jonathan Kilgour
2009 ACM Transactions on Speech and Language Processing  
In this work we describe a large-scale extrinsic evaluation of automatic speech summarization technologies for meeting speech. The particular task is a decision audit, wherein a user must satisfy a complex information need, navigating several meetings in order to gain an understanding of how and why a given decision was made. We compare the usefulness of extractive and abstractive technologies in satisfying this information need, and assess the impact of automatic speech recognition (ASR)
more » ... on user performance. We employ several evaluation methods for participant performance, including post-questionnaire data, human subjective and objective judgments, and an analysis of participant browsing behaviour.
